DetailsDescription: Trying to install the bat package outputs this error: error: bat: signature from "Alexander Rødseth <rodseth@gmail.com>" is marginal trust
:: File /var/cache/pacman/pkg/bat-0.18.1-1-x86_64.pkg.tar.zst is corrupted (invalid or corrupted package (PGP signature)). Do you want to delete it? [Y/n] error: failed to commit transaction (invalid or corrupted package (PGP signature)) Errors occurred, no packages were upgraded. Whether I press Y or no, I get the same error. I have all the packages up to date. I only encountered this bug with this specific package. Any other package I tried seems to work fine. Steps to reproduce: sudo pacman -S bat |

Reason for closing: Not a bug
Additional comments about closing: The key is fully trusted here. Your issue is specific to your system and as such the bugtracker is the wrong place to figure out the problem.
Please visit a user support medium such as the forums, mailing lists, or IRC for more help.
